How to Hold a Stay Awake Longest Competition

If you are sitting at home on a Saturday night, just like your friends, there is a great way that you can interact and keep yourself and your buddies entertained. A stay awake competition can be a fun way to use your cell phone and motivation to keep your eyes wide open while watching Saturday night TV.

Instructions

Difficulty: Easy

Step1
Be spontaneous. You cannot plan a stay awake competition in advance, as you and your friends can easily cheat by taking a nap earlier in the day. It is best to start the competition at or after 9 p.m. to eliminate the opportunity for cat-naps.
Step2
Send an text message to your friends using your cellphone and gather as many participants as you can. Set regular intervals in which your friends text to prove they are still awake. The best way is to create a circular text, so that each participant texts the next participant. Even if someone falls asleep, the cellphones will keep a record of the times the texts were sent, so compare your phones the next day.
Step3
Select a prize for your stay awake competition. Maybe the winner gets cash, free lunch, a gift card for coffee or a new CD. The prize will depend on the number of participants and how much money each person wants to put in.
Step4
Prepare to win the competition by staying awake the longest. Watch the clock so that you don't miss the call in time, and watch TV., movies or find another way to keep yourself busy so that you don't fall asleep.
